Etymology: from stem of compilatio compilation noun That which is compiled; especially, a book or document composed of materials gathering from other books or documents.
Etymology: from stem of compilatio compilation noun Translation of source code into object code by a compiler. Etymology: from stem of compilatio. Webster Dictionary 4. Suggested Resources 0. Synonyms for compilation Synonyms album , anthology , collectanea , compendium , florilegium , miscellany , reader Visit the Thesaurus for More.
Examples of compilation in a Sentence The CD is a compilation of greatest hits. First Known Use of compilation 15th century, in the meaning defined at sense 1. History and Etymology for compilation see compile. Learn More About compilation.
